Problem
Potential Cause
Potential Solution
Air leak from valve.
O-rings (3) swelled.
Investigate reason for O-Ring swelling.
Incompatible airline additives should not be
used. Product may be leaking into airline from
one of the Emergency Valves or Air Manifold.
See specific problem below: Product of cargo
tank leaking from exhaust port (liquid/fumes).
O-rings (3) damaged.
Investigate reason for O-rings (3) damage.
Burrs or sharp edges inside bore should be
removed without damaging sealing surface prior
to replacing O-rings (3).
Bore of control block (1) damaged or dirty.
Clean and inspect bore of control block (1). If
bore is damaged replace the entire valve.
O-ring grooves on piston (2) scratched or dirty.
Clean and inspect piston (2). If piston (2) is
damaged replace piston (2).
Bushing (5) has partially pulled out.
Remove and discard bushing (5). Replace
bushing following step 6.2.1.
Flange nut (7) is not threaded down to
shoulder of piston.
Apply thread lock compound to the threads of
the piston (2). Remove end cap (10) and hold
piston (2) stationary with Allen wrench. Tighten
flange nut (7) down to the shoulder of the piston
(2). Tighten the Control knob (8) to the flange
nut and lock together.
Product of cargo tank
leaking from exhaust
port. (liquid/fumes)
This could be an indication of a seal failure in
one of the Emergency Valves or Air Manifold.
Investigate and repair the problematic
component of Emergency Valve or Air Manifold.
Flush and dry all airlines.
The Emergency/Remote Shutdown Valve should
be taken apart, cleaned and O-rings (3) replaced
prior to placing back in service.
Detent is not providing
a positive “click-in” feel
in both the open and
closed position.
Detent O-ring (4) is worn.
Replace with new detent O-ring (4). Please
note, this O-ring is a split polyurethane O-ring.
Flammable Product - Cargo tank, piping
or air system may contain product that
could present risk of fire, explosion,
asphyxiation or other hazards resulting in
death or serious injury.
